Today, lao niang want to tell you an inspiring story which I just read. Is about this 57-year-old Uncle who managed to find a job after a few failures.

job

Uncle Richard used to be a warehouse manager in a logistic company. But then COVID-19 happened, and everything took a turn for the worse.

Because of COVID-19, his department not enough manpower to meet deadlines never mind, the most jia lat thing is still got people in his company want to play office politics wor. Sibei stress.

So, in the end, Uncle Richard decided to throw letter and start to look for other jobs. But aiyo, this kind of situation, find job where got so easy sia.

As expected lor, he tried applying to be a forklift driver with a few companies, but then no one call him back. He also tried to apply for food packing positions, but also no response.

Uncle Richard think maybe is because of his age. He is 57-year-old liao, so harder for him to find another job.

He was jobless for a few months but he heng hor, he got some savings to last him for that few months while he look for another job. But still, how long can savings last right? He still need to have a job and income, if not really very hard to survive one lah.

Some more he still need to pay for rent – if not he will become homeless. He also need to pay his ex-wife maintenance payments – if not he will kena charge in court and go squat in jail. He got two kids that he needs to support also.

Aiya, all in all, he is stuck in a very shitty situation lah. Very shitty until he almost wanted to kiss his life goodbye lei. Very serious sia.

He very desperate liao, he decided to look for help – he went to e2i.

He met a career coach who helped him plan a short-term plan to find a job. She also lends him a listening ear and listened to his problem.

Besides lending him a listening ear, the career coach also recommended him a financial helpline where he could get support to pay his rent.

The most important point is the career coach taught him one secret 绝招 (tip) on how to ace his interviews which helped him landed in a job eventually.

The advice is, during interview, mai gei kiang, don’t go and hao lian about your experience because you may appear to be overqualified to the companies. Sometimes act blur really will live longer.

Uncle Richard followed the advice because he really desperate for a job liao.

In fact, he just want a job, so any job he also don’t mind liao. Simi pay cut, not managerial position, he ham ba lang also don’t mind and don’t care liao. Because he JUST WANTS A JOB.

In the end, he managed to get a job as operations executive in a warehousing and logistics firm, which is quite similar to what he was doing previously lah. And just 5 days into his job, his new employer see he not bad still give him $500 pay rise lei. Not bad hor.

So moral of the story is hor, there is always help out there, don’t 想不开 ok.

And to those who are also in the same boat as Uncle Richard,

  1. Don’t need paiseh to look for help – nobody will judge you one lah
  2. Don’t gei kiang and act yi ge smart, sometimes be humble a bit won’t kill you
  3. DON’T GIVE UP ON HOPE – JIAYOU!
